Transaction 4b4f4c62e93787727891524f2aeacb212439290f06f220357d563c11d364f68e

8 Input
2 Outputs
  • 4b4f4c62e93787727891524f2aeacb212439290f06f220357d563c11d364f68e:0
  • value  5100063
    address  3FCcfhmz9LDmNHPVg5A1aqmbZbZaAtnaU4
  • 4b4f4c62e93787727891524f2aeacb212439290f06f220357d563c11d364f68e:1
  • value  1433812
    address  1FQek2ueNaSKrY7hBdeMf6WzvZLhTn18Ur